“Old Man With The ‘C’ – A Cancerous Walk With Dann”
I have completed the story of my year long battle with late stage 4, non-treatable Squamous Cell Carcinoma.
It has been a whirlwind of tests. One after the other.
I learned at a very young age that nothing comes without a cost.At 61 years old I have now been diagnosed with oropharyngeal and Squamous Cell Carcinoma.I
have documented this battle in real-time within the bindings of this book.I have not followed a chronological order, as often it was necessary to reflect back to a previous surgery, procedure or situation or leap to present time.
Cancer is a dark infliction to say the least.I attempt to keep the negativity to a minimum, but, it was a difficult task that due to the negativity side of Carcinoma.
Generally, the average person is unwilling to openly discuss the horrors that accompany cancer treatment.As a loved one or friend it is very difficult and disheartening to observe.
For the patient, it is a walk through Dante’s Inferno to say the least.
My battle was complicated by the various and numerous other surgeries I have gone through these past two decades.
Heart attacks, complete dissection and re-building of my C2 – C3 & C5 – C6 vertebrae, splenectomy, nine surgeries on my kidneys and gall bladder (removed) and many more roadblocks on my way to recovery.
This volume tells a story, a true story of what I have gone through both physically and psychologically wise.
I hold nothing back and readily offer up emotions, be them sad, happy, mad or whatever.
I wish to show you the side of being a Cancer Warrior that not many others have published or even vocalized.
